You are a network administrator for your company. The network contains a Windows Server 2003 computer named Server4, which functions as a file server.
Server4 contains several applications.
One application is named App1.
Another application is named App2.
Users report that App2 is performing poorly. You examine Server4 and discover that App1 was started by using the start app1 /realtime command.

You need to ensure that no other application was started by using the /realtime switch. What should you do?
